In summary

Ponsanooth, Mabe Burnthouse & Constantine is in the less-deprived top 40% of England, ranked #2,596 of 6,856 neighbourhoods nationally, and #5 of 73 in Cornwall. It is highly uneven across the seven themes — strong on Crime (99) but weak on Housing & access (9). Typical homes here sold for about £352,500 over the past year, up 20% across five years (from 146 sales), 24% above the wider Cornwall median of £285,000.
